Abstract

A socket connector with switch comprises a main body. A switch-holding hole and a plug-holding cavity to hold outer plug are arranged on the main body side by side. A switch is clamped in the switch-holding hole, and an L-shaped pin and a N-shaped pin are provided in the plug-holding cavity. One end of the L-shaped pin and one end of the N-shaped pin pass through the bottom of the plug-holding cavity, at least one of the L-shaped pin and the N-shaped pin is connected to the input part of the switch. The socket connector with switch is of simple connection, high production efficiency, low manufacturing cost, as well as beautiful appearance and convenient operation.

Description

Socket connector with switch
Technical field
The utility model relates to socket connector, particularly a kind of socket connector with switch.
Background technology
For more convenient user makes electrical appliance, socket connector need connect a switch, in order to avoid frequently plug plug.
At present switch and the socket that uses on the electrical equipment mostly is single greatly, and assembly is connected with power line after on the electrical equipment; Also having switch and socket assembly is one, is connected with power line.This socket connector that socket is connected with switch with power line, welding inconvenience on production technology, efficient is lower, and material and production cost are higher.
Summary of the invention
The purpose of this utility model is the above-mentioned defective that overcomes prior art, provides a kind of convenient for production, lower-cost socket connector with switch.
The socket connector that the utlity model has switch comprises main body, be arranged side by side switch containing hole and the plug containing cavity that is used to hold external plug on the described main body, clamping one switch in the described switch containing hole, L contact pin and N contact pin are set in the described plug containing cavity, L contact pin and N contact pin one end pass this plug containing cavity bottom, and L contact pin and N contact pin have at least one to be connected with the input of described switch.
Described contact pin can be connected with the input of switch by brace, and wherein, brace is connected in the riveted joint mode with contact pin, and brace is connected with welding manner with switch input terminal.
Can also be on main body clamping protective tube positioning seat, contact pin is connected with the input of switch by electrode and a connecting piece of the protective tube in an elastic contact blade, the protective tube positioning seat, protective tube positioning seat bottom successively, wherein, contact pin and the riveted joint of elastic contact blade one end, this elastic contact blade other end extends in the protective tube positioning seat near the place, top, and the electrode pair bottom the protective tube positioning seat should, one end of brace is connected with welding manner with the input of switch, and this brace other end is connected in the riveted joint mode with the electrode of protective tube positioning seat bottom.
The socket connector circuit that the utlity model has switch connects succinctly, the production efficiency height, and production cost is low.And good looking appearance, easy to use.

Embodiment
The socket connector that the utlity model has switch comprises main body, be arranged side by side switch containing hole and the plug containing cavity that is used to hold external plug on the described main body, clamping one switch in the described switch containing hole, L contact pin and N contact pin are set in the described plug containing cavity, L contact pin and N contact pin one end pass this plug containing cavity bottom, and L contact pin and N contact pin have at least one to be connected with the input of described switch.Wherein, switch input terminal is connected by the side of special-purpose brace with riveted joint and welding with contact pin.Plug containing cavity on the main body can be hexagon plug containing cavity, quadrangle plug containing cavity, quincunx plug containing cavity or 8 font plug containing cavities etc., also the E contact pin can be set in this plug containing cavity, E contact pin one end passes this plug containing cavity bottom and is used for being connected with the ground wire of internal circuit, also is provided on the main body and fixing elastic positioning card or the fixing hole of electrical appliance cabinet.
Below in conjunction with accompanying drawing the utility model is elaborated.In the present specification, " L " represents live wire, and " N " represents zero line, and " E " represents ground wire.
Embodiment one:
With reference to Fig. 1 a-1e, the socket connector that embodiment one has switch comprises main body 11, be arranged side by side switch containing hole and the plug containing cavity that is used to hold external plug on the described main body 11, clamping one duplex switch 12 in the described switch containing hole, in the described plug containing cavity L contact pin 13 is set, N contact pin 13 ' and E contact pin 14, L contact pin 13 and N contact pin 13 ' one end pass this plug containing cavity bottom, E contact pin 14 1 ends pass this plug containing cavity bottom and are used for being connected with the ground wire of internal circuit, two inputs 123 of ganged switch 12 and 122 weld respectively 15 and 15 ', two braces 15 of two braces and the 15 ' other end respectively with described L contact pin 13 and the 13 ' riveted joint of N contact pin.
The input 123 and 122 of described ganged switch 12 all is provided with via hole, hook 152 is established in brace 15 that is connected with this switch input terminal and 15 ' end, the hook 152 of brace end and the via hole clasp joint of described switch input terminal, and by the welding clasp joint portion is fixed, two outputs 121 of ganged switch 12 are used for being connected with internal circuit with 124.The brace 15 and 15 ' the other end are established via hole 151, are placed in riveted and fixed on the projection 131 of L contact pin 13 and N contact pin 13 ' end respectively.
Main body 11 sides are provided with elastic positioning card 111, are used for this socket connector is positioned the shell of electrical appliance.
The manufacture method of this socket connector is as follows: at first with main body 11 with the mould of plastics moulding; Then switch 12 is inserted in the switch containing hole on the main body 11, make it engage the location mutually; With riveting machine brace 15 and 15 ' is riveted with L contact pin 13 and N contact pin 13 ' respectively again, will constitute the Plug Division and the brace riveted joint of E contact pin 14; At last with brace 15 and the 15 ' other end respectively with the two input terminals welding of ganged switch 12.
Embodiment two:
Shown in Fig. 2 a, 2b, embodiment two socket connectors and embodiment one are basic identical, and their difference is:
1, embodiment one socket connector is provided with elastic positioning card 111 in main body 11 sides, by elastic positioning card 111 socket connector is positioned on the shell of electrical appliance.Embodiment two socket connectors are provided with fixing hole 211 and 211 ' on main body 21, by screw socket connector is locked on the electrical appliance shell.
2, among the embodiment two among the shape of ganged switch 22 input terminals 222 and lead-out terminal (not marking among the figure) and the embodiment one shape of ganged switch 12 input terminals 122 and lead-out terminal 124 different.
Embodiment three:
Shown in Fig. 3 a-3f, the socket connector that embodiment three has switch comprises main body 31, be arranged side by side switch containing hole and the plug containing cavity that is used to hold external plug on the described main body 31, clamping one duplex switch 32 in the described switch containing hole, L contact pin 33, N contact pin 33 ' and E contact pin 34 are set in the described plug containing cavity, L contact pin 33 and N contact pin 33 ' one end pass this plug containing cavity bottom, and E contact pin 34 1 ends pass this plug containing cavity bottom and are used for being connected with the ground wire of internal circuit.Between switch containing hole and the plug containing cavity cavity is set on the main body 31, clamping protective tube positioning seat 30 in this cavity, two inputs 323 of ganged switch 32 and 322 weld first brace 35 and second brace 35 ' respectively, two electrodes 36 of the other end of first brace 35 and second brace 35 ' and protective tube positioning seat 30 bottoms and 36 ' riveted joint, described L contact pin 33 and N contact pin 33 ' end are riveted first elastic contact blade 37 and second elastic contact blade (not marking among the figure) respectively, the other end of first elastic contact blade 37 and second elastic contact blade extends in the protective tube positioning seat 30 and locates near the top, and two electrodes 36 and 36 ' with protective tube positioning seat 30 bottoms are corresponding respectively.
Two electrodes 36 of described protective tube positioning seat 30 bottoms and 36 ' are the elasticity Insulating tube clip, and this elasticity Insulating tube clip passes through rivet with corresponding brace 35 and 35 '.
The input 323 and 322 of ganged switch 32 all is provided with via hole, hook is established in first brace 35 that is connected with this switch input terminal and the end of second brace 35 ', the via hole clasp joint of the hook of brace end and described switch 32 inputs, and by the welding clasp joint portion is fixed, two outputs 321 of ganged switch 32 are used for being connected with internal circuit with 324.
Main body 31 sides are provided with elastic positioning card 311, are used for this socket connector is positioned the shell of electrical appliance.
The manufacture method of this socket connector is as follows: at first with main body 31 and fuse base 30 respectively with the mould of plastics moulding; Switch 32 is inserted in the switch containing hole of main body 31 then, make it engage the location mutually; With riveting machine two electrodes 36 and 36 ' are riveted with first brace 35 and second brace 35 ' respectively again; Then L contact pin 33 and N contact pin 33 ' are riveted with first elastic contact blade 37 and second elastic contact blade, one end respectively; The protective tube positioning seat 30 of packing into; With first brace 35 and second brace, the 35 ' other end respectively with the two inputs welding of switch 32.
